i pulled these together to show one of my clients just how much spam they would be getting if not for my blocking. i thought i'd share and see what the other folks on the list thought:

In 2006, the Option8 mail server:

delivered 24,980 pieces of email to the world
received 41,912 pieces of email for clients
blocked 573,879 pieces of spam (93.2%)

broken down by blocking mechanism:

blacklists/RBLs:

psbl.surriel.com        4499
zen.spamhaus.org        28379
dnsbl.sorbs.net         48910
bl.spamcop.net          7769    
combined.njabl.org      9564

internal blacklist      254825

other blacklists (out of date, unsubscribed, etc)       170405                  

total blacklists:
        524711

spamtraps:
        1777

routed to error (country TLDS, bad recipient, etc)
        47256

temp bans (too many bad usernames)
        135
